ASC began the Geneve project early in 1987 with a stock, 230hp Corvette that would serve as an armature for the new body parts. This wasn't an add-on body kit; it was a re-skin of the existing C4.
A massive sinkhole in western Kentucky opened up early Wednesday morning below the National Corvette Museum, swallowing eight rare and historic Chevrolet Corvettes that were on display to the public.
